Decree No. 12 of the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environmental Protection validating the Regulation on the procedure for work with non-pathogenic genetically modified organisms.

Abstract
This Regulation establishes the procedure for detoxication of non-pathogenic genetically modified organisms. Waste generated in the process of genetic engineering shall be subject to detoxication (animal carcasses, dead plants, microorganisms), and remains of genetically-engineering organisms. Genetically modified organisms to be detoxicated shall be destroyed on equipment located in the experimental field and other facilities designed for testing and work with non-pathogenic genetically modified organisms. Detoxication shall take place in the presence of the following representatives: (a) legal entity or individual entrepreneur performing testing of genetically engineered organisms; (b) National Biosafety Coordination Center (with their consent); and (c) owner of the facility. Detoxication of non-pathogenic genetically modified organisms shall be legalized by Detoxication Act in accordance with the model form contained in the Annex 1.
